The passage, departing from various European cities to New Zealand , offers the possibility of traveling through Asia and returning through America, or vice versa. In total, four stops are allowed in addition to Auckland (mandatory) , and the cities in which to land would be (to choose) Hong Kong, Shanghai, Tokyo, Singapore, Los Angeles, San Francisco, Honolulu or Vancouver. You can also choose to take a dip in the Pacific, whether in the Cook Islands, Samoa, Tonga, Fiji or Tahiti.

However, if you do not want to eat your head designing your own route, they serve you four tray routes:

1.London - Hong Kong - Auckland - Los Angeles - London

2.Edinburgh - Los Angeles - Cook Islands - Sydney - Auckland - Shanghai - London

3.Manchester - San Francisco - Queenstown - Auckland - Tokyo - Manchester

4.Dublin - Hong Kong - Cairns (Australia) / Melbourne - Auckland - San Francisco - Dublin

As if that were not enough, this marvel of 1,402 euros (which you can book here) is valid for one year and modifiable free of charge , unless you want to stop at Australia or other Pacific Islands -for which they would charge you a supplement of 175 pounds sterling-.

In order to make this Willy Fog adventure a reality, Air New Zealand has the Star Alliance flight network, in which it participates together with companies of the stature of Cathay Pacific, Air France-KLM, Virgin Atlantic or Singapore Airlines, among others.
